Why AI matters at this scale

Pinnacle Infotech is a leading provider of CAD (Computer-Aided Design) and BIM (Building Information Modeling) services to the global construction and engineering industries. With over three decades of operation and a workforce of 1,001-5,000, the company specializes in converting architectural concepts into detailed construction drawings, 3D models, and coordinated documentation essential for building projects. Their services are critical for ensuring accuracy, compliance, and efficiency from design to fabrication and construction.

For a firm of Pinnacle's size and specialization, AI is not a distant future but a present-day lever for competitive advantage and margin protection. The company operates at a scale where manual, repetitive tasks in drawing production and model checking represent massive cumulative labor costs. AI-powered automation directly targets these cost centers, enabling the same large team to handle more complex work or increase project throughput without linear headcount growth. Furthermore, in the information technology and services space, clients increasingly expect smarter, data-driven deliverables. AI allows Pinnacle to evolve from a service bureau to a technology-enabled partner, offering predictive insights and automated quality assurance embedded within their core deliverables.

Concrete AI Opportunities with ROI Framing

1. Automated Drawing Generation & Detailing: Implementing AI models trained on Pinnacle's vast historical drawing library can automate the creation of standard details, section cuts, and sheet setups. A pilot targeting 30% automation of repetitive drafting tasks for a 100-person team could save approximately 15,000 labor hours annually, translating to over $1.2M in recovered capacity or cost avoidance, with ROI within 12-18 months.

2. Intelligent Clash Detection and Resolution: Moving beyond rule-based checks, machine learning can analyze thousands of past BIM coordination sessions to predict common clash types between mechanical, electrical, and plumbing systems. By proactively suggesting resolutions, this could reduce coordination cycle times by 25%, decreasing project delays and improving client satisfaction, directly impacting repeat business and referral rates.

3. Predictive Project Analytics: By applying AI to project management data (timelines, resource allocation, revision cycles), Pinnacle can build models to forecast project delays and budget overruns. For a portfolio of 500+ concurrent projects, identifying even 10% of at-risk projects two weeks earlier could prevent six-figure losses and protect profit margins, offering an ROI tied to risk mitigation and operational stability.

Deployment Risks Specific to the 1,001-5,000 Employee Band

Deploying AI at this mid-to-large enterprise scale presents distinct challenges. First, integration complexity is high: any AI solution must interface seamlessly with entrenched, mission-critical software suites like Autodesk Revit and AutoCAD, requiring robust APIs and vendor cooperation. A failed integration can disrupt hundreds of active projects. Second, change management across a large, geographically dispersed technical workforce is difficult. Upskilling thousands of drafters and engineers requires a significant, well-structured training program to avoid productivity dips and resistance. Third, data governance becomes paramount. Leveraging AI requires clean, standardized, and accessible project data. At this scale, data is often siloed across teams, offices, and legacy systems, making the creation of a unified data lake for AI training a major upfront investment. Finally, pilot scaling risk exists: a successful small-scale pilot in one department may not translate smoothly to the entire organization due to workflow variations, requiring careful phased rollouts and continuous adaptation.

Frequently asked

Common questions about AI for engineering & design services

How can AI benefit a CAD/BIM services company?
AI automates repetitive drafting tasks, accelerates model coordination, and extracts insights from project data, leading to faster delivery, lower costs, and fewer errors for clients.
What are the main risks in adopting AI for this firm?
Integrating AI with legacy CAD/BIM software, ensuring data quality/standardization across projects, and upskilling a large technical workforce on new tools are key challenges.
Is our project data suitable for AI training?
Yes, years of completed CAD/BIM projects create a rich dataset for training AI on design patterns, though data must be cleansed and anonymized to protect IP.
What's a realistic first AI project?
Start with an AI-powered plugin for automated drawing annotation or sheet setup within your primary CAD software to demonstrate quick ROI with low disruption.
